The results show that environmental variables bring about significant differences in the annual increments and in the ratio between cork types (late/early cork). The highest average thickness had be en measured in Cádiz (Jerez de la Frontera - 5.587 mm) and the lowest in Castellón (Artana - 1.964 mm). Remaining results yield between 2.963 mm, measured in Sta. Cristina d' Aro (Girona), and 3.566 mm, in Casas de Miravete (Cáceres). These asymmetries are due to the higher early cork development. The most equilibrated corks in the contributions of each cork type are those produced in Cáceres (::::60:40) and Castellón (::::75:25), resisting with those observed in the other areas. The obtained results showed significant correlation with c1imatic (annual average temperature, precipitation) and bioc1imatic (It, Ic) parameters</style></abstract><notes><style face="normal" font="default" size="100%">The following values have no corresponding Zotero field:&lt;br/&gt;periodical: II Congreso Forestal Español&lt;br/&gt;pub-location: Pamplona</style></notes></record></records></xml>
